francisv> I noticed that /etc/periodic/daily/500.queuerun uses a
francisv> sendmail-specific command line "-Ac". Some installations use
francisv> Postfix and it does not understand this command line.
Set:
daily_submit_queuerun="NO"
in /etc/periodic.conf.
